    Skip Bayless with his "When he here, I stay quiet. But when he leaves, I talk about him" Like smokey from Friday shtick is lame. Skip Bayless is the worst thing to happen to sports journalism, ever. And Stephen A Smith will tap dance to get a check.

    This whole thing started when Skip Bayless was dissing Russell Westbrook for weeks about his play. Then he went on twitter saying he empathized with Westbrook because he had the same thing happen to him in HS where he was a gunner at the point guard position himself and was a big time player in HS. That was shown to be a lie

    http://www.thelostogle.com/2012/04/0...etball-career/
    http://sportsbybrooks.com/boxscores-...-twitter-30011

    Jalen Rose called him out on it last week, and for a guy who has no problems calling grown men effeminate names and doesnt care if it hurts feelings, he himself got his feelings hurt by it.

    Rose and Bayless discussed it last week, and then Stephen A jumped in to attack Rose.
    http://www.youtube.com/watch?feature...&v=_RjirSPGjJw

    It descended to a conversation of failure of journalistic integrity by these guys and SAS and Bayless were offended that athletes would call them out on their lack of journalistic integrity. Thats where Ryan Clark jumped in and called out Skip and Stephen A.

    The only problem with that is that peiople have shown that they are *hypothetical* tired of 2-4 old geezers beaming about "Three Yards And A Cloud Of Dust," putting people to sleep with their fireside chats, while telling you that the earth is spherical, and that the sky is blue.

    People want flare, they want humor, they want pizzazz. I like a lot of the humorish shtick, and make no mistake, it is shtick. Both Stephen A and Skip are well respected in the sports journalism community, even if they come across as clowns on First Take. I also get turned off by some of what they say, but I won't watch it on that day.

    These networks aren't stupid. Presenting facts and "shooting straight from the hip" is a thing of the past. They are now about solely provoking a reaction, more than providing unbiased intelligent discussions/opinions (which they still do, occasionally). Pretty much all media is like that now. It's just like someone railing on sodium/calorie rich tv dinners,talking about how companies should be taken to task for the foods that they put out, yet they'll still stock up on Hungry Jacks anyways.

    It's all about viewership, that's all they care about. No matter how much you hate it or love it, if you're tuning in to see what's being talked about, you're still doing them a favor.

    I personally think that they need to lay off with the personal stuff, and realize that they might think that it's all professional wrestling and promo bull****, but some people will take it the wrong way, and they should take whatever they have coming to them, instead of hurling grenades.
